ABB TK851V010 3BSC950262R1 Replacement for AC800M Series: Seamless Transition & Legacy System Compatibility

The ABB TK851V010 (order reference 3BSC950262R1) is a dedicated exchange connection cable engineered for the ABB AC800M Distributed Control System platform. As industrial facilities worldwide face the challenge of maintaining aging DCS infrastructure — including discontinued or end-of-life communication links — this cable provides a verified, drop-in replacement path that preserves existing wiring topology, rack geometry, and communication integrity without requiring controller reprogramming or system-wide reconfiguration.

Whether your plant is running a legacy AC800M PM864 or PM865 controller module, or managing a multi-node network through an AF100 or PROFIBUS DP fieldbus backbone, the TK851V010 maintains the physical and electrical interface required for uninterrupted data exchange between processor modules and I/O clusters. Its robust shielded construction meets the EMI tolerance demands of high-density control cabinets where AI810, AO810, DI810, and DO810 I/O modules operate in close proximity to power distribution components.

Facilities migrating from older Advant OCS or Master series architectures to the AC800M platform frequently encounter the need to replace or supplement exchange connection cables as part of a phased retrofit. The TK851V010 is the correct cable assembly for this transition, supporting the CEX-Bus backplane communication standard used across the AC800M rack system. Its connector geometry and pin assignment are fully compatible with the TB820 and TB840 termination boards, eliminating the need for custom wiring adapters or field modifications.

During a typical upgrade project, engineers replacing a PM861 with a PM864A or PM866 processor module will find that the TK851V010 cable assembly transfers directly — no changes to the Control Builder M project configuration are required at the hardware connection layer. This significantly reduces commissioning time and minimizes the risk of introducing wiring errors during a live system cutover. The cable is also compatible with S800 I/O remote units connected via ModuleBus optical links, making it suitable for distributed cabinet layouts common in large process plants.

For sites managing spare parts inventory across multiple AC800M nodes, stocking the TK851V010 alongside SD802F power supply modules and CI854 PROFIBUS communication interface modules ensures a complete replacement kit for the most failure-prone interconnect points in the system. Field experience shows that exchange connection cables are among the first components to show wear in high-vibration or high-humidity environments, making proactive replacement a sound maintenance strategy.

The cable’s 420 g form factor and standardized length make it straightforward to route within standard 19-inch control cabinet enclosures without exceeding bend radius limits. Installation requires no special tooling — connectors seat with positive tactile feedback and are secured with standard M3 retention hardware already present on AC800M rack assemblies.

Seamless Upgrade Solutions

A complete AC800M system migration or retrofit typically involves more than a single cable replacement. When upgrading from a legacy Advant or AC800M first-generation installation, engineers commonly source the following components alongside the TK851V010 to ensure a fully integrated cutover:

The ABB PM864A processor module is the most common upgrade target for sites retiring PM861 units, offering expanded memory and faster scan cycle performance while retaining full CEX-Bus compatibility. Paired with a CI854A PROFIBUS DP communication interface, the upgraded controller can maintain all existing field device connections without re-engineering the fieldbus segment. For sites using AF100 optical fiber links between controller nodes, the TK851V010 cable ensures the physical exchange connection between the processor and the optical interface module remains intact during the transition.

Power supply continuity is equally critical during a live retrofit. The SD802F 24 VDC power supply module is the standard companion unit for AC800M racks and should be verified or replaced as part of any planned maintenance window. On the I/O side, AI810 analog input modules and DI810 digital input modules connected via S800 ModuleBus remote I/O units will continue to operate without reconfiguration once the TK851V010 exchange cable is correctly seated. For sites adding new measurement points during the upgrade, AO810 analog output modules can be integrated into the existing rack without expanding the cabinet footprint.

Where signal isolation is required between legacy field wiring and the new controller I/O, a signal isolator or galvanic separator rated for the process signal range (typically 4–20 mA or 0–10 V) should be inserted at the termination board level. This is particularly relevant when the TK851V010 replacement is part of a broader migration from a third-party DCS platform where ground potential differences between old and new systems may introduce noise on analog channels.

Finally, for commissioning and diagnostics, an ABB TK212A programming and service cable connected to the PM864A service port allows engineers to verify module status, download updated Control Builder M configurations, and confirm CEX-Bus communication integrity before returning the system to automatic control — completing the migration with full confidence in system stability.

Retrofit Guidance FAQ

Q: Can the TK851V010 be used without modifying the existing Control Builder M project?
A: Yes. The TK851V010 is a physical exchange connection cable. It does not alter the logical hardware configuration in Control Builder M. No project download is required solely for this cable replacement, provided the controller module type remains unchanged.

Q: Is the cable compatible with both PM864 and PM865 processor modules?
A: Yes. The TK851V010 / 3BSC950262R1 is compatible across the AC800M processor family including PM861, PM864, PM864A, PM865, and PM866 variants. Verify the rack slot assignment in your existing hardware configuration before installation.

Q: What communication protocols are supported through this cable?
A: The TK851V010 operates at the CEX-Bus physical layer. Higher-level protocols — including PROFIBUS DP, ModuleBus, AF100, and IEC 61850 (where applicable) — are managed by the controller and communication interface modules. The cable itself is protocol-transparent.

Q: Does the cable fit within a standard 19-inch control cabinet without modification?
A: Yes. At 420 g and with standard ABB AC800M connector geometry, the cable routes within the existing rack assembly without requiring additional cable management hardware. Maintain the manufacturer-specified minimum bend radius during installation.

Q: Can this cable be used as a spare part for preventive maintenance?
A: Absolutely. Stocking one or two TK851V010 units as critical spares is a recommended practice for facilities with multiple AC800M nodes, particularly in high-vibration or high-humidity process environments where connector wear is accelerated.
